THE BEGINNING OF A BEAUTIFUL FRIENDSHIP

At the end of Casablanca, Rick Blaine tells Captain Louis Renault, “Louis, I think this is the beginning of a beautiful friendship.” After a story filled with loss, sacrifice, and difficult choices, Rick discovers that a new chapter is beginning. The line reminds us that sometimes God uses the hardest seasons of life to lead us into unexpected blessings and new relationships.

Many people fear endings, but God often specializes in new beginnings. A closed door is not always a sign that God has abandoned us; sometimes it is the very thing that prepares us for what He wants to do next. The same God who led Abraham away from his homeland, who restored Peter after his denial, and who transformed Saul the persecutor into Paul the apostle is still able to write new chapters in our lives.

The greatest friendship we can ever have is the friendship offered through Jesus Christ. He did not wait for us to become worthy before reaching out to us. He came to us in our sin and brokenness and offered reconciliation. “You are My friends if you do whatever I command you” (John 15:14). Through obedience and faith, we can walk in fellowship with the Savior.

Earthly friendships are precious gifts from God, but even the best friendships have limitations. People may disappoint us, circumstances may change, and seasons may end. But the friendship of Christ remains constant. He promises, “I will never leave you nor forsake you” (Hebrews 13:5).

Every day we have the opportunity to begin a more beautiful friendship, not only with others, but with God Himself. Whatever yesterday held, the Lord invites us into a deeper relationship with Him today. The greatest chapter of life begins when we place our trust in the One who calls us His friends.
